Description

Discover the power and precision of the Markbass Traveler 102P, a 400-watt bass speaker cabinet designed to meet the needs of discerning bassists who crave performance without compromise. With its 2x10" configuration, this cabinet delivers articulate sound with a punchy low-end response that's perfect for both stage and studio settings. The cabinet's compact design ensures easy transport without sacrificing the robust output that Markbass is known for.

The Traveler 102P is engineered with neodymium speakers, which are renowned for their lightweight yet powerful performance. This feature not only contributes to the cabinet's portability but also enhances its tonal clarity, making it a favorite among bass players who demand quality and reliability. The 8-ohm impedance allows for flexible pairing with a variety of heads, making it a versatile choice for any rig configuration.

Whether you are gigging around town or recording in the studio, the Markbass Traveler 102P offers the fidelity and power you need to showcase your bass playing in the best light. Its signature yellow cone design is more than just an aesthetic choice; it’s a badge of quality that professional musicians trust.

FAQs

Is the Markbass Traveler 102P suitable for live performances?

Yes, the Markbass Traveler 102P is suitable for live performances. With 400 watts of power handling and a 2x10" speaker configuration, it's designed to deliver clear and powerful sound, making it ideal for gigs.

How portable is the Markbass Traveler 102P bass cabinet?

The Markbass Traveler 102P is known for its compact and lightweight design, making it easy to transport. It's an excellent option for bassists who need a powerful cabinet that is also convenient to carry.

What kind of tone can I expect from the Markbass Traveler 102P?

The Markbass Traveler 102P delivers a balanced tone with clear mids and punchy lows, thanks to its 2x10" speaker configuration. It's versatile enough to suit various music genres, from rock to jazz.

Can the Markbass Traveler 102P be used with other cabinets?

Yes, the Markbass Traveler 102P can be paired with other cabinets. Its 8-ohm impedance allows for flexible configuration options, enabling you to expand your setup for larger venues.

Does the Markbass Traveler 102P work well with different bass amplifier heads?

The Markbass Traveler 102P is compatible with a wide range of bass amplifier heads. Its 400-watt power handling and 8-ohm impedance ensure it can handle most heads effectively.

Owner Insights

We analyzed real musician discussions from forums and Reddit to find what players love, question, and tweak about Markbass Traveler 102P 400-Watt 2x10" Bass Speaker Cabinet (8ohm).

Comparisons

  • The GK MB212-II is recommended for its scooped sound, clean highs, and deep lows, compared to the Markbass's distinctive midrange tone.

    Source
  • The Markbass 102P is highlighted as a viable lightweight alternative to the heavier, older models like the SWR Goliath series, suitable for small venues.

    Source

Use cases and applications

  • The 102P's 8 ohm configuration limits power output to 250W from the Peavey MiniMax, which may be inadequate for metal bands and low F tuning.

    Source

Features and functionality

  • It's noted that pairing two 8 ohm 102P cabinets can closely mimic the performance of a single 4 ohm 4x10 cab.

    Source

Mods and upgrades

  • Greenboy cabs are recommended for handling low F tuning effectively with high wattage, providing a boutique alternative.

    Source

User experience

  • Testing revealed the 102P handles low F decently for practice, but not as well as a 4x10 cab, which performs more robustly.

    Source
  • Owners appreciate the 102P for its portability and ease of use, making it a convenient choice for musicians with frequent small venue gigs.

    Source

Build quality

  • The Markbass 102P Traveler is noted for being one of the lightest 2x10 cabinets available, making it ideal for frequent transport to gigs and rehearsals.
